Applicant: University of South Carolina
Inventor: Samuel Drummond , Jochen Lauterbach , Jennifer Naglic
Abstract: A catalyst support containing praseodymium oxide and dysprosium oxide, supported catalysts using the support, and methods of using the supported catalysts to catalyze the formation and degradation of ammonia.

Applicant: University of South Carolina
Inventor: Samuel Drummond , Jochen Lauterbach , Jennifer Naglic
Abstract: A catalyst including ruthenium, a promoter metal, and a second metal, optionally disposed on a support, and methods of using the catalyst to catalyze the formation of ammonia.

Applicant: UNIVERSITY OF SOUTH CAROLINA
Inventor: Erdem Sasmaz , Nicole Cordonnier , Benjamin Meekins , Jennifer Naglic
IPC: C01B21/082
Abstract: The present disclosure is directed to methods for producing metal oxynitrides using flame synthesis. Embodiments of the disclosure may provide advantages over prior synthesis techniques by reducing synthesis time. Additionally, methods and systems disclosed herein may achieve better incorporation of nitrogen atoms into the oxide structure due in part to the higher homogeneity of flame made particles and ability to control the reaction environment.
